Output 527625aec0ecb7f6a3059f7b4e851dd44f9e7a259f232e6ffd00e66eae29365f:1

value
35301239
script pubkey
OP_0 OP_PUSHBYTES_20 d6c9ef7e074606ab4886017cd75ec6e92c458f23
address
ltc1q6my77ls8gcr2kjyxq97dwhkxaykytrer5qpgfd
transaction
527625aec0ecb7f6a3059f7b4e851dd44f9e7a259f232e6ffd00e66eae29365f
spent
true